Question : Directions: Four pairs of numbers have been given, out of which three are alike in some manner, while one is different. Choose out the odd one.

Option 1: 42, 72

Option 2: 56, 63

Option 3: 20, 42

Option 4: 132, 182

Team Careers360 26th Jan, 2024

Correct Answer: 56, 63


Solution : Let's check each option –

First option: 42, 72; Both are even numbers.
Second option: 56, 63; Consists of one even and one odd number.
Third option: 20, 42; Both are even numbers.
Fourth option: 132, 182; Both are even numbers.
